Description 6-O-Caffeoylarbutin (Robustaside B) possesses antioxidant activity[1].
Related Catalog
In Vitro In the presence of calcium, similar concentrations of robustaside B decreases the extentof MPT pore opening in a concentration-dependent manner but in the reverse order[1]. Robustaside B (0.1mM) and para-hydroxyphenol(0.05mM) significantly inhibits mitochondrial lipid peroxidation induced by the Fe2+/ascorbate system by causing a significant decrease (86.4 and 86.7%), respectively, in the amount of TBARS released by the system[1].
